Merge branch 'mistress' into TheKodeToad/run-config-adapter
All checks were successful
Publish to snapshot maven / build (push) Successful in 16s

This commit is contained in:
owlsys 2024-05-18 10:48:09 -04:00
commit 048783f9b3
2 changed files with 5 additions and 2 deletions

View file

@ -15,6 +15,6 @@ jobs:
- name: Build - name: Build
run: | run: |
chmod +x ./gradlew chmod +x ./gradlew
./gradlew publishPluginMavenPublicationToEsnesnonSnapshotsMavenRepository \ ./gradlew publishAllPublicationsToEsnesnonSnapshotsMavenRepository \
-PEsnesnonSnapshotsMavenUsername=${{ secrets.MAVEN_PUSH_USER }} \ -PEsnesnonSnapshotsMavenUsername=${{ secrets.MAVEN_PUSH_USER }} \
-PEsnesnonSnapshotsMavenPassword=${{ secrets.MAVEN_PUSH_TOKEN }} -PEsnesnonSnapshotsMavenPassword=${{ secrets.MAVEN_PUSH_TOKEN }}

View file

@ -29,6 +29,7 @@ fun Project.minecraft(
NonsenseGradlePlugin.remappedGameJarPath = remappedJar NonsenseGradlePlugin.remappedGameJarPath = remappedJar
println("Time to setup Minecraft!") println("Time to setup Minecraft!")
if (remappedJar.notExists()) { if (remappedJar.notExists()) {
println("Remapping the game...")
val mapper = Mapper(ProguardParser.read(MojmapProvider.get(version).orElseThrow()).reverse()) val mapper = Mapper(ProguardParser.read(MojmapProvider.get(version).orElseThrow()).reverse())
val paramMappings = ParchmentProvider.getParchment( val paramMappings = ParchmentProvider.getParchment(
version, parchmentVersion, version, parchmentVersion,
@ -37,16 +38,18 @@ fun Project.minecraft(
) )
NonsenseRemapper.remap(mapper, clientJar, remappedJar, true, paramMappings) NonsenseRemapper.remap(mapper, clientJar, remappedJar, true, paramMappings)
} }
println("Adding dependencies...")
VersionChecker.getDependencies(version) { VersionChecker.getDependencies(version) {
dependencies.add("implementation", it) dependencies.add("implementation", it)
} }
dependencies.add("implementation", "net.minecraft:client:$version:remapped") dependencies.add("implementation", "net.minecraft:client:$version:remapped")
println("Generating run configurations...")
RunConfigGenerator.generate(this) RunConfigGenerator.generate(this)
println("Done!")
} else { } else {
println("Invalid version! $version") println("Invalid version! $version")
error("Invalid minecraft version provided: $version") error("Invalid minecraft version provided: $version")
} }
println("Minecraft!")
return this return this
} }